If you have a good 7 bolt, keep it until it ether crankwalks or throws a rod. To me, it doesn't make sense to rebuild one as a race engine. Parts will cost the same (or more) than 6 bolt parts, but it required more attention! And then it is still prone to crankwalking. So why risk it?

Core 6 bolt short block is only $100-$200!
